After the opening weekend of the first round of Liiga playoffs, Ilves is down 2-0. Game 1 was a heartbreaking 3-4 OT loss -- Ilves blew 0-2 and 1-3 leads, Kärpät eventually tied the game with 47 seconds left in the clock. In OT, Ilves had two PP opportunities, but did not capitalize on either one. Kärpät scored the OT winner short-handed, after Ilves lost a faceoff clean in their own zone, allowing a defenseman to tee up a near-perfect shot from the circle. Dostal stopped 31 of 35 and while this was not his best performance, he 100% gave his team a chance to win that game. Ilves totally shot themselves in the foot.
Game 2 was scoreless after 40 minutes, but a 3rd period 4-goal burst from the defending champs (one empty netter) proved to be too much for Ilves. Lukas stopped 32 of 35 and although he let in one pretty bad goal, it came 59 seconds before the end of the regulation, by which time the game was already 3-0 and Kärpät was cruising to victory anyway.
Ilves is skating on thin ice, they have to start winning games if they want to survive. To make matters worse, Ilves lost one of their top-4 defensemen to injury after a boarding incident, which in turn led to one of Kärpät's bottom-6 guys getting ejected from the game. This one could be a short series.
